defmodule MishkaInstaller.PluginState do
  @moduledoc """
  This module served as the first layer in the domain of plugin state management in earlier versions;
  however, following optimization using ETS, it is now regarded as the main structure in the second layer.

  If a developer chooses to construct a custom plugin by using the `use MishkaInstaller.Hook` directive,
  then the developer actually implements this module as the first layer to register a plugin and the second layer as a supervisor.
  The scope of a plugin's state management is not restricted to the automatically specified duties performed by the `MishkaInstaller`;
  for instance, it provides developers with a temporary state and offers them the freedom to act in accordance with whatever method they choose.


  ### Each plugin should have these parameters

  ```elixir
    defstruct [:name, :event, priority: 1, status: :started, depend_type: :soft, depends: [], extra: [], parent_pid: nil]
  ```
